Comparison of Intravascular Injection Rates During Cervical and Lumbar Medial Branch Block Using Touhy or Quincke Type Needle

研究概览

简要总结

The purpose of this study is to compare using Toughy needle has an advantage of reducing intravascular injection rates during cervical medial branch block.

详细描述

In previous reports, the use of Toughy needle was thought to reduce the incidence of intravascular injection as low as 2.9% during lumbar transforaminal injection.

Blunt needles with a pencil point tip, such as Whitacre needles, are not as sharp at their tip as are Quincke needles, which have bevels. Toughy or blunt needles may therefore be less likely to penetrate a vessel during a procedure. Hence, we postulated the incidence of intravenous uptake would be significantly lower using a Toughy needle than using a Quincke needle for lumbar medial branch block. To confirm the intravascular injection rates, we used the real time fluoroscopy after injection of contrast medium.

The goal of this study was to compare the incidence of intravascular injection rate betweeen Toughy and Quincke needles using real time fluoroscopy during cervical medial branch block
